Career Paths with NVQ Level 3 Integrated Diploma in Business and Management

Congratulations on completing your NVQ Level 3 Integrated Diploma in Business and Management part-time! This qualification opens up a variety of career paths in the business world. Here are some options you can consider:

Career Path Description
Business Analyst Use your analytical skills to assess business processes, identify areas for improvement, and recommend solutions to enhance efficiency and productivity.
Marketing Coordinator Work on developing and implementing marketing strategies, conducting market research, and coordinating promotional activities to drive sales and brand awareness.
Human Resources Assistant Support HR functions such as recruitment, employee relations, training and development, and performance management to ensure a positive work environment.
Project Coordinator Coordinate project activities, manage timelines and budgets, and ensure successful project completion by collaborating with team members and stakeholders.
Operations Manager Oversee daily operations, streamline processes, and optimize resources to achieve organizational goals and deliver high-quality products or services.
Financial Analyst Analyze financial data, prepare reports, and provide insights to help businesses make informed decisions regarding investments, budgeting, and financial planning.

These are just a few examples of the career paths you can pursue with your NVQ Level 3 Integrated Diploma in Business and Management. Depending on your interests and skills, you may explore other opportunities in areas such as sales, customer service, entrepreneurship, or consultancy.
